The QRF1415T30 features a standard three-pin configuration: 1. Input (VIN): Connects to the input voltage source. 2. Ground (GND): Serves as the ground reference for the regulator. 3. Output (VOUT): Provides the regulated output voltage.
The QRF1415T30 operates by comparing the output voltage to a reference voltage and adjusting the pass device to maintain a constant output voltage. When the input voltage or load changes, the regulator responds to ensure a stable output.
The QRF1415T30 finds extensive use in various electronic applications, including: - Battery-powered devices - Portable electronics - Automotive systems - Industrial control systems - IoT devices
